It is not a mystery why Radion lights aren’t innovating as much as the could. The family which founded Ecotech Marine in 2003 sold their ownership to Bertram Capital’s aquarium industry roll up in 2021. M&A multiples then were at all time highs and when you come under PE ownership investment in R&D tends to decline rather than increase. That deal was done out of Bertram Growth Capital Fund IV which was a 2020 vintage fund. That means the aquarium roll up Ecotech is part up is waiting to be sold when the time is right. No point in investing heavily in R&D for products which are still selling well even if the tech is outdated.
Perhaps Ecotech will come out with a Radion X line soon and I will be proven wrong. I hope so since I love to see new tech coming out!
The LEDs have certainly changed over the years. The spectrum has changed many times. The cooling is different from G1 to G6. There’s only so much you can do with a fan blowing over a heatsink. I have no actual data but I’d say the G5 change of the fan made it louder even though they claimed it would be quieter. My G5s seemed louder than the G4. There was no app control on G1. I don’t remember the exact year the Reeflink came out but that was the first time you could wirelessly control them. Trying to remember back to the G1s but I’m positive I had to hook them up to a computer to set and program. Something “new” technology lights still use. The reflectors and optics are completely different today than G1 as well.
